Skip to main content
Mathematics and Computer Science

Argo: Low-Level Resource Management for the OS and Runtime

Argo will improve or augment existing OS/R components for use in HPC

The goal of the Argo project is to augment and optimize existing OS/R components for use in production HPC systems, providing portable, open source, integrated software that improves the performance and scalability of and that offers increased functionality to exascale applications and runtime systems.

We focus on the four areas of the OS/R stack where the need is the most urgent:

  1. Support for hierarchical memory,
  2. Dynamic management of power and CPU clock speed to meet performance targets,
  3. Containers for managing resources within a node, and
  4. Internode interfaces for collectively managing resources across groups of nodes

Project Lead